What is the First Home Guarantee (FHBG)?

The FHBG is an Australian Government initiative to support eligible home buyers purchase a home sooner.

How does the FHBG work?

Usually home buyers with less than a 20% deposit need to pay lenders mortgage insurance. Under the FHBG, eligible home buyers can purchase a modest home with a deposit of as little as 5% (subject to MyState lending criteria). This is because Housing Australia guarantees up to 15% of the value of the property purchased.

Is your customer eligible?

If you can tick off all of these requirements, then most likely, your customer is eligible to receive the offer:

  • They are individual or joint applications..
  • They’re Australian citizens and permanent residents who are at least 18 years of age
  • They pass an income test
  • They have at least a 5% deposit saved
  • They are either first home buyers or previous homeowners who haven’t owned a property in Australia in the past 10 years. Prior property ownership includes an interest in real property (including owning land) in Australia, a lease of land in Australia or a company title interest in land in Australia.
  • They are going to live in the property (not an investment)
  • The property they are looking to purchase falls within the Property Price Thresholds

Income Test

The Scheme includes an income test for:

  • Individual applicants – the taxable income for the previous financial year must not be more than $125,000
  • Joint applicants – the combined taxable income for the previous income year must not be more than $200,000

Property Price Thresholds

There is a maximum property purchase price under the Scheme which applies in capital cities, large regional centres and regional areas. You can find a list of the property price thresholds as well as a tool to search by postcode on the Housing Australia website.
